He’s hoping to land in the highly anticipated finals of this year’s Strictly Come Dancing series.
But Bill Bailey left fans stunned during Saturday night’s semifinals, and not because of his dance moves, after revealing his real name is Mark.
55-year-old comedian and professional Oti Mabuse danced the Charleston to the aptly named piece (Won’t You Come Home) Bill Bailey by Ottilie Patterson with Chris Barber.
Excuse me what ?! Strictly’s Bill Bailey left fans baffled in the episode on Sunday night after revealing that his real name is actually Mark
And speaking on his VT, Bill revealed that his real name is Mark and that he was nicknamed Bill first by his geography teacher at school because of the classic tune.
Bill, whose full name is Mark Robert Bailey, said the nickname has stayed « ever since, » which led him to adopt Bill as his stage name.
He explained, “My name is Mark Bailey, but when I was in school my geography teacher who knew this song called me Bill Bailey.
‘I was called Bill Bailey and have been Bill Bailey ever since – because of that song!’
